| 搭配 | easily, safely, eventually, be able to, manage to, fail to, an attempt to secure something, an effort to secure something, be aimed at securing something, firmly, properly, tightly, to, with | tighten up security, tighten up plans, tighten up schedules, tighten up rules, tighten up budget |
| 反义 | danger, unsecure, risk | - |
| 常见错误 | Confused with 'ensure' - 'ensure' means to make sure something happens., Using 'secured' as an adjective when it should be a verb., Misplacing the emphasis on the second syllable. | Confusing with 'tighten' which doesn't include the informal 'up', Using in overly formal situations where a more standard phrase would fit, Inappropriate use in negative contexts where it implies an unwanted restriction |
| 用法说明 | 用于表示使某物安全,但也可以指获得或实现某事。在正式场合中更常见,涉及安全时使用,或在中性情况下用于获得。Used to indicate making something safe, but can also mean to obtain or achieve something. More common in formal contexts when referring to safety and in neutral situations for obtaining. | 通常用在非正式场合。不适合正式写作或演讲。在日常对话中很常见,尤其是在讨论计划或行为时。Usually used in casual contexts. It's not appropriate for formal writing or speeches. Commonly heard in everyday conversations, especially when discussing plans or behaviors. |
